According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 118 reports of Off label use have been filed in association with LAPATINIB. This represents 6.0% of all adverse event reports for LAPATINIB.

How Dangerous Is Off label use From LAPATINIB?
Of the 118 reports, 12 (10.2%) resulted in death, 42 (35.6%) required hospitalization.
Is Off label use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for LAPATINIB. However, 118 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
